Addressing Mass Incarceration Creep with Judge Ray Headen

What if our justice system could be revolutionized by a simple, data-driven approach?

Discover the compelling insights of the Honorable Ray Hedden, who introduces the concept of "Mass Incarceration Creep."

In this final segment of the Disruptor Podcast, hosts John and Jan uncover with Judge Ray Headen the subtle disparities in sentencing that disproportionately affect poor Black males.

They emphasize the urgent need for comprehensive data analytics to ensure fairness and equality in our judicial system.

Ray shares his ambitious initiative to create a database that provides judges with crucial information to maintain judicial discretion while promoting just decisions.

Judge Headen discusses his initiatives to improve Ohio's judicial system by introducing data analytics and insights to ensure fairness and equality in sentencing.

The conversation touches on the socio-economic impacts, racial disparities, and potential cost savings of implementing a data-driven approach.

The episode emphasizes the necessity for legislative support and civic action to bring about meaningful change in the criminal justice system.
